chore: update dockerfile

This commit is contained in:
Damillora 2025-02-05 17:53:33 +00:00
parent f9fd7d152e
commit 50bf4efc75

View File

@ -8,11 +8,11 @@ RUN go get -d -v ./...
RUN go build -o /shioriko
RUN mkdir -p /web && cp -r web/static /web
FROM node:18-alpine AS node_build
FROM node:20-alpine AS node_build
WORKDIR /src
COPY . .
WORKDIR /src/web/app
RUN npm install -g pnpm && pnpm install && pnpm build
RUN npm install && npm run build
FROM alpine AS runtime